Abstract :
This work investigates simulation techniques for frequency hopping filters. New Computer Aided Design (CAD) simulation technique is devised. Magnitude and phase response curves for a filter are generated with respect to time and frequency simultaneously. The technique is applied to a prototype filter whose design process is discussed as well.
